Lumped parameter model for vertical vibrations of surface circular foundations on nonhomogeneous soil 非均匀土表面圆形基础竖向振动的集总参数模型
IF 1.9
World Journal of Engineering Pub Date : 2023-04-21 DOI: 10.1108/wje-01-2023-0012
Amina Zahafi, M. Hadid, R. Bencharif
{"title":"Lumped parameter model for vertical vibrations of surface circular foundations on nonhomogeneous soil","authors":"Amina Zahafi, M. Hadid, R. Bencharif","doi":"10.1108/wje-01-2023-0012","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.1108/wje-01-2023-0012","url":null,"abstract":"\u0000Purpose\u0000A newly developed frequency-independent lumped parameter model (LPM) is the purpose of the present paper. This new model’s direct outcome ensures high efficiency and a straightforward calculation of foundations’ vertical vibrations. A rigid circular foundation shape resting on a nonhomogeneous half-space subjected to a vertical time-harmonic excitation is considered.\u0000\u0000\u0000Design/methodology/approach\u0000A simple model representing the soil–foundation system consists of a single degree of freedom (SDOF) system incorporating a lumped mass linked to a frequency-independent spring and dashpot. Besides that, an additional fictitious mass is incorporated into the SDOF system. Several numerical methods and mathematical techniques are used to identify each SDOF’s parameter: (1) the vertical component of the static and dynamic foundation impedance function is calculated. This dynamic interaction problem is solved by using a formulation combining the boundary element method and the thin layer method, which allows the simulation of any complex nonhomogeneous half-space configuration. After, one determines the static stiffness’s expression of the circular foundation resting on a nonhomogeneous half-space. (2) The system’s parameters (dashpot coefficient and fictitious mass) are calculated at the resonance frequency; and (3) using a curve fitting technique, the general formulas of the frequency-independent dashpot coefficients and additional fictitious mass are established.\u0000\u0000\u0000Findings\u0000Comparisons with other results from a rigorous formulation were made to verify the developed model’s accuracy; these are exceptional cases of the more general problems that can be addressed (problems like shallow or embedded foundations of arbitrary shape, other vibration modes, etc.).\u0000\u0000\u0000Originality/value\u0000In this new LPM, the impedance functions will no longer be needed. The engineer only needs a limited number of input parameters (geometrical and mechanical characteristics of the foundation and the soil). Durability performance of concrete containing recycled coarse aggregates derived from laboratory-tested specimens 来自实验室试验样品的含有再生粗骨料的混凝土的耐久性性能
IF 1.9
World Journal of Engineering Pub Date : 2023-04-18 DOI: 10.1108/wje-02-2023-0033
E. Benito, Ariel Miguel M. Aragoncillo, Francis Augustus A. Pascua, Jules M. Juanites, Maricel A. Eneria, Richelle G. Zafra, M. Madlangbayan
{"title":"Durability performance of concrete containing recycled coarse aggregates derived from laboratory-tested specimens","authors":"E. Benito, Ariel Miguel M. Aragoncillo, Francis Augustus A. Pascua, Jules M. Juanites, Maricel A. Eneria, Richelle G. Zafra, M. Madlangbayan","doi":"10.1108/wje-02-2023-0033","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.1108/wje-02-2023-0033","url":null,"abstract":"\u0000Purpose\u0000The durability of concrete containing recycled aggregates, sourced from concrete specimens that have been tested in laboratory testing facilities, remains understudied. This paper aims to present the results of experiments investigating the effect of incorporating such type of concrete waste on the strength and durability-related properties of concrete.\u0000\u0000\u0000Design/methodology/approach\u0000A total of 77 concrete cylinders sized Ø100 × 200 mm with varying amount of recycled concrete aggregate (RCA) (0%–100% by volume, at 25% increments) and maximum aggregate size (12.5, 19.0 and 25.0 mm) were fabricated and tested for slump, compressive strength, sorptivity and electrical resistivity. Disk-shaped specimens, 50-mm thick, were cut from the original cylinders for sorptivity and resistivity tests. Analysis of variance and post hoc test were conducted to detect statistical variability among the data.\u0000\u0000\u0000Findings\u0000Compared to regular concrete, a reduction of slump (by 18.6%), strength (15.1%), secondary sorptivity (31.5%) and resistivity (17.0%) were observed from concrete containing 100% RCA. Statistical analyses indicate that these differences are significant. In general, an aggregate size of 19 mm was found to produce the optimum value of slump, compressive strength and sorptivity in regular and RCA-added concrete.\u0000\u0000\u0000Originality/value\u0000The results of this study suggest that comparable properties of normal concrete were still achieved by replacing 25% of coarse aggregate volume with 19-mm RCA, which was processed from laboratory-tested concrete samples. Effect of spraying time on mechanical and tribological performances of HVOF-sprayed WC–Co and WC–Cr3C2Ni coatings on AISI 1095 steel 喷涂时间对AISI 1095钢HVOF喷涂WC–Co和WC–Cr3C2Ni涂层力学和摩擦学性能的影响
IF 1.9
World Journal of Engineering Pub Date : 2023-04-11 DOI: 10.1108/wje-10-2022-0409
R. Khuengpukheiw, A. Wisitsoraat, C. Saikaew
{"title":"Effect of spraying time on mechanical and tribological performances of HVOF-sprayed WC–Co and WC–Cr3C2Ni coatings on AISI 1095 steel","authors":"R. Khuengpukheiw, A. Wisitsoraat, C. Saikaew","doi":"10.1108/wje-10-2022-0409","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.1108/wje-10-2022-0409","url":null,"abstract":"\u0000Purpose\u0000This paper aims to compare the wear behavior, surface roughness, friction coefficient and volume loss of high-velocity oxy-fuel (HVOF) sprayed WC–Co and WC–Cr3C2–Ni coatings on AISI 1095 steel with spraying times of 10 and 15 s.\u0000\u0000\u0000Design/methodology/approach\u0000In this study, the pin-on-disc testing technique was used to evaluate the wear characteristics at a speed of 0.24 m/s, load of 40 N and test time of 60 min under dry conditions at room temperature. The wear characteristics were examined and analyzed by scanning electron microscopy and energy dispersive X-ray spectroscopy. The surface roughness of a coated surface was measured, and microhardness measurements were performed on the cross-sectioned and polished surfaces of the coating.\u0000\u0000\u0000Findings\u0000Spraying time and powder material affected the hardness of HVOF coatings due to differences in the porosity of the coated layers. The average hardness of the WC–Cr3C2–Ni coating with a spaying time of 15 s was approximately 14% higher than that of the WC–Cr3C2–Ni coating with a spraying time of 10 s. Under an applied load of 40 N, the WC–Co coating with a spraying time of 15 s had the lowest variation in the friction coefficient compared with the other coatings. The WC–Co coating with a spraying time of 10 s had the lowest average and variation in volume loss compared to the other coatings. The WC–Cr3C2–Ni coating with a spraying time of 10 s exhibited the highest average volume loss.
